House Votes Dec. '08 DTV Deadline
The U.S. House early Friday voted to set a Dec. 31, 2008, deadline for finishing the transition to digital TV. The Senate earlier passed a similar bill that would set the transition date for April 2009, and negotiations will now take place between the chambers to reconcile differences between the me...
